Amritsar, March 2

The NSS unit of BBK DAV College for Women, Amritsar, organised an interactive session with former Indian ambassador to USA, Taranjit Singh Sandhu, as he engaged with the students on ideas for a progressive youth and nation building.

The Indian diplomat, who served as High Commissioner of India to Sri Lanka and recently retired after serving as Ambassador of India to the United States, stressed on financial independence of women as an significant tool toward women empowerment. Sandhu, also provided insights into his career in the United States under two different administrations led by Presidents Donald Trump and Joe Biden with an enthusiastic young audience. He inspired the young students to follow their dreams relentlessly, motivating them to recognise their potential. He added there are tremendous opportunities in the global scenario, urging the students to explore such prospects and avail them appropriately.

Advertisement

Principal Pushpinder Walia lauded Taranjit Singh Sandhu’s accomplishments, emphasising his significant contribution to the city and the entire nation, garnering recognition on a global level. She said it is pragmatic to learn through the experiences of individuals like Sandhu.
